Nigeria is Aiding Afghanistan Humanitarian Trust Fund

KABUL(BNA)The Secretary-General of the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) has said in a message that Nigeria has aiding $1 million to the Afghanistan Humanitarian Trust Fund.

According to reports, the Nigerian government led by Mohammado Bohari has aided $1 million to the Afghanistan Humanitarian Trust Fund set up by the Organization of Islamic Cooperation.

Nigeria aided $1 million to the Afghanistan Humanitarian Trust fund, said Hussein Ibrahim Taha, secretary general of the Organization of Islamic Cooperation.
He welcomed the help and said it’s generous.
Hussein Ibrahim Taha noted that the Organization of Islamic Cooperation is committed to supporting the people of Afghanistan.

The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) has said that this assistance had provided in a timely manner to assist the organization’s efforts to address the situation of millions of Afghan citizens.

He added that the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) will not hesitate to fully implement its special resolution on Afghanistan, which was issued at its last special meeting in Pakistan.

The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) has requested member states to assist through the establishment of a bank account for the Humanitarian Trust Fund of Afghanistan at the Islamic Development Bank.
